Book Description
1001 Tips for Buying & Selling a Home is an invaluable reference for anyone looking for the ins and outs of buying or selling a home. From selecting the right real estate agent to make the process less stressful, to learning the process of buying and selling a home from the first showing to closing, Nash teaches you what to look for in your mortgage, home inspector, and other transaction participants. Nash offers recipes for smooth selling of your home, negotiating tactics, and reality-based advice to guide you to a successful closing. Also included is a handy, helpful glossary with definitions of real estate terms and a Resource Appendix that points you to additional information via websites, organizations, and government bodies.

About the Author
Mark Nash is a Broker Associate with Coldwell Banker Residential Brokerage serving real estate consumers on the north shore and in the city of Chicago. Well seasoned in the dynamic real estate trade, Nash was previously affiliated with Prudential Preferred Properties, where he helped create the ?Prestige Homes? marketing program for niche upper bracket properties. A President?s Club member since 1999, he was also a member of the coveted President?s Circle, comprised of the top 5 percent of sales associates with Prudential Real Estate nationally. MarkNashRealtor.com is a Number #1 Expert® real estate website. An established author, Nash?s previous work includes The Original New Agent?s Guide to Starting & Succeeding in Real Estate (South-Western, 2004), which received five-star reviews from Midwest Book Review and the National Association of REALTORS®, as well as national media focus on Bloomberg TV. He is also a co-author of the well-received Reaching Out, the Financial Power of Niche Marketing and Fundamentals of Marketing for Real Estate Professionals (Dearborn Real Estate Education, 2003 & 2004). Mark is a contributing writer for REALTOR® Magazine Online and Illinois, Michigan and Texas REALTOR® Magazines and a contributing reporter on local market conditions for Realty Times.
